免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

安卓应用也可以签名的ios软件

安卓应用也可以签名的iOS软件,是指在安卓平台上使用的应用程序,通过一些特定的工具和技术,经过修改和处理,使其在iOS设备上运行起来。下面将详细介绍一些常用的方法和原理。

1. 使用虚拟机技术

虚拟机是一种软件,可以在计算机上模拟出其他操作系统的环境。通过安装一个iOS虚拟机,安卓应用可以在该虚拟环境中运行。用户可以通过虚拟机来安装并运行iOS应用。

2. 使用跨平台框架

跨平台框架是一种开发工具,可以让开发人员用一套代码同时开发iOS和安卓应用。通过使用这些框架,安卓应用可以在iOS设备上进行编译和打包,生成对应的iOS应用程序。

3. 动态翻译技术

动态翻译技术是一种将安卓应用的指令和代码在运行时动态地转换为iOS设备可以理解和执行的代码的方法。通过这种技术,安卓应用可以在iOS设备上运行,并且可以与iOS系统交互。

4. 应用逆向工程

逆向工程是通过分析应用程序的二进制代码和逻辑,来理解应用程序的运行原理和实现。通过逆向工程的技术手段,可以将安卓应用的代码进行修改和调整,以适应iOS设备的要求,并最终生成对应的iOS应用。

需要注意的是,这些方法都需要一定的技术基础和开发经验。同时,由于安卓和iOS系统的差异,转换过程中可能会发生一些兼容性问题和性能损失。因此,虽然安卓应用可以在iOS设备上运行,但用户可能会遇到一些不稳定或不流畅的情况。

此外,需要明确的是,这种方法并不等同于原生的iOS应用开发。原生的iOS应用开发需要使用苹果官方提供的开发工具和API,以及遵循苹果的开发规范和审核要求。因此,想要在iOS设备上获得更好的用户体验和应用性能,还是建议进行原生的iOS应用开发。

总结起来,安卓应用也可以在一定程度上在iOS设备上运行,但需要通过虚拟机、跨平台框架、动态翻译技术和逆向工程等方法进行适配和转换。这种方法可以帮助开发者在一定程度上扩大应用的覆盖范围,但在体验和性能方面可能存在一些问题。因此,如果需要在iOS设备上推出应用,还是建议进行原生的iOS应用开发。


相关知识:
苹果软件安装失败签名失效
标题:iOS应用安装失败及签名失效原理解析引言:在使用苹果设备的过程中,我们会经常遇到一些应用安装失败的问题,其中很多都与签名失效有关。本文将详细解析iOS应用安装失败以及签名失效的原理,并提供相应的解决方法。一、iOS应用安装失败的原因1. 应用未经过苹
2023-07-20
靠谱ipa签名多少费用品牌推荐
靠谱IPA签名是指为iOS设备上的应用程序进行签名,使其可以在非越狱设备上正常运行。由于Apple的限制,iOS设备默认只能安装来自App Store的应用,但通过IPA签名可以绕过这个限制,安装第三方应用,为用户带来更多的选择和便利。在选择靠谱的IPA签
2023-07-18
打包ipa需要证书吗
打包ipa文件是将iOS应用程序编译并打包成一个可安装的文件,以便在iOS设备上安装和运行。在进行ipa打包的过程中,确实需要使用证书来对应用程序进行签名,以确保应用程序的安全性和合法性。在iOS开发中,苹果提供了两种类型的证书:开发者证书和发布证书。开发
2023-07-18
安卓手机怎么验证签名真假的
在Android应用开发领域,应用的签名验证是确保应用的安全性和完整性的重要步骤之一。通过进行签名验证,可以验证应用的来源和完整性,确保在用户设备上安装的应用是未被篡改的官方版本。本文将详细介绍安卓手机如何验证应用签名的真假,包括验证签名的原理和具体操作方
2023-07-17
免签名安卓
免签名安卓是指在安卓系统上安装应用程序时不需要通过签名的验证过程,即绕过了系统的安全机制。在正常情况下,安卓系统要求应用程序必须由开发者进行签名,并且只有通过审核的应用程序才能被安装和运行。然而,有时候我们需要安装一些未经官方认证的应用程序,这就需要使用免
2023-07-17
android删除证书
在 Android 设备中删除证书可能是出于安全或隐私的考虑,或者是为了解决证书冲突的问题。本文将详细介绍删除证书的原理和步骤。1. 了解证书的概念:在 Android 中,证书用于验证数字身份的真实性和完整性。证书包含了公钥、数字签名和其它相关信息。系统
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4